Moto E40 to launch in India today

Motorola had unveiled the Moto E40 globally earlier this month, and now it is set to launch in India today, October 12, at 12pm (noon). The new smartphone is teased to sport a 90Hz display and an octa-core Unisoc T700 SoC, paired with 4GB of RAM and 64GB internal storage. The latest device will be exclusively launched on Flipkart and the Moto E40’s product page has already gone live on Flipkart. The Moto E40 was globally launched on October 8 with a price tag of EUR 149 (approx. Rs 12,900). We can expect the India variant of Moto E40 to be priced at around the same price.

Itel S17 entry-level smartphone launched

Itel has launched its latest S series budget smartphone – the S17 – in Nigeria. The new handset is priced at NGN 45,000 (roughly Rs 8,200) for the lone 1GB RAM + 16GB storage model and can be purchased in Sky Blue, Multicolor Green, and Deep-Ocean Black color options. As for the key highlights, Itel S17 packs 1GB of RAM with 16GB of inbuilt storage. It comes with an HD+ display, triple rear cameras, an octa-core processor, and a 5,000mAh battery. Besides, there is no clarity on whether this budget-centric phone will launch in other international markets.

Windows 11 gets personal chats on Microsoft Teams

Microsoft rolled out Windows 11 to the users globally. Along with other features, the latest Windows operating system brings new Teams experience for the users. This feature is said to be a lightweight experience, which will allow Teams personal account users to quickly start a video call or chat with friends and family. The intent of the latest release is to keep separate the personal and professional aspects of a person – something that is getting blurred due to the Covid-19 pandemic that has forced everyone to adjust to the work-from-home culture.

PM Narendra Modi launches Indian Space Association

0

Prime Minister Narendra Modi today launched the Indian Space Association (ISpA), an industry association of space and satellite companies. Also present on the occasion were Ashwin Vaishnav, Union Minister of Communications, Electronics & IT;  Ajit Doval,  National Security Advisor of India; Dr Jitender Singh, Minister of State – Department of Space; Gen Bipin Rawat, Chief of Defence Staff of India; K Sivan, Chairman, ISRO and Pawan Goenka, Chairman, IN-SPACe.

PM Modi said, “Today is the day the Indian space sector receives new wings. For 75 years since independence, Indian space has been dominated by a single umbrella of Indian government and government institutions. Scientists of India have made huge achievements in these decades, but the need of the hour is that there should be no restrictions on Indian talent, whether it is in the public sector or in the private sector. In a way, the country has given a new gift to the talent of India’s entrepreneurs by opening up India’s space sector in its 75th year of independence. Let this collective power of India’s population take the space sector forward in an organized manner. The Indian Space Association (ISpA) will play a huge role in this.”

ISpA aims to contribute to the Government of India’s vision of making India Atmanirbhar and a global leader in the space arena, which is fast emerging as the next growth frontier for mankind. The association will engage with stakeholders across the ecosystem for the formulation of an enabling policy framework that fulfils the Government’s vision. ISpA will also work towards building global linkages for the Indian space industry to bring in critical technology and investments into the country to create more high skill jobs.

ISpA is represented by leading homegrown and global corporations with advanced capabilities in the space and satellite technologies. Its founding members include Bharti Airtel, Larson & Toubro, Nelco (Tata Group), OneWeb, Mapmyindia, Walchandnagar Industries and Alpha Design Technologies. Other core members include Godrej, Hughes India, Ananth Technology Limited, Azista-BST Aerospace Private Limited, BEL, Centum Electronics, Maxar India.

Jayant Patil, Whole time Director – Defence & Smart Technologies, L&T-NxT is the first Chairman of ISpA and Rahul Vatts, Chief Regulatory Officer Bharti Airtel and Director – OneWeb India is the Vice Chairman. Lt Gen. A.K. Bhatt (Retd) is the Director General of the Association.

Patil said, “India has the potential to become a technology leader and frugal service provider to the global space industry. Led by ISRO, the nation has built a formidable homegrown foundation for the next phase of growth and even launched the lowest cost mission to Moon and Mars. Globally, private enterprises are increasingly contributing to unlocking the possibilities of space. ISpA aims to be a forum of the space industry in the Indian private sector and partner the Government of India and other key stakeholders across space industry segments in making the nation self-reliant in the area as well as to become a global service provider. We thank the Hon’ble Prime Minister for his blessings to this initiative.”

Lt Gen AK Bhatt (Retd.) added that “ISpA plans to work in very close coordination with IN-SPACe to further the space vision of the Government.”

According to ISRO, the current size of the global space economy stands at about USD 360 billion. However, India accounts for only about 2% of the space economy with a potential to capture 9% of the global market share by 2030.

ADIF seeks interim relief from CCI against Google’s controversial policy

0

The Alliance of Digital India Foundation (ADIF) has filed a petition before the Competition Commission of India (CCI) through their lawyers at Sarvada Legal seeking interim relief from Google’s new Play Store policy which goes into effect from March 2022. The matter is already being looked into by the CCI for potential abuse of dominance by Google in the app market.

This relief has been sought by ADIF on behalf of app developers as Google’s new policy will restrict certain categories of apps to use only Google Billing System (GBS) for accepting payments. This would be an issue for app developers because GBS charges 30% commission for all transactions on the Google Play Store, compared to 2% charged by other payment processing systems. There is a strong case for seeking such relief as this new policy, when it goes into effect next March, would have a destructive effect on the operating margins of a large number of startups and make their business models infeasible.

The CCI had in November 2020 directed a probe by the Director General into the issue of mandatory use of Google Play Store’s payment system for paid apps & in-app purchases. The commission is of the prima facie view that such a policy is unfair as it restricts the ability of app developers to select a payment processing system of their choice.

In its petition to the commission, ADIF, which represents the interests of various stakeholders such as startups, app developers, etc. and espouses the objective of improving the startup ecosystem of the country, has stated that the 30% commission charged by Google is extremely high and unfair. However, the organization said that the core issue is the mandatory imposition of the Google Play Billing system and the exclusion of other methods of payment.

“This will have a disastrous effect on India’s digital ecosystem by reducing choices available in the hands of app developers and users as well as harming the country’s innovation ecosystem by disrupting the cost structures and margins of multiple industries,” it said.

While ADIF will support the ongoing inquiry by the Director General into the matter, it has been compelled to move the application for interim relief to protect the choice of app developers to use other payment systems with far more favorable terms of service. Google’s new policy will exclude competing payment service providers from the market for payments for digital goods consumed through Android devices.

“ADIF foresees that barring an order passed by this Hon’ble Commission to maintain status-quo until the completion of the ongoing inquiry, Google shall proceed to enforce its terms on the Play Store, thereby leading to adverse and irreversible consequences on India’s fledgling startup ecosystem,” said Sijo Kuruvilla George, Executive Director, Alliance of Digital India Foundation.

Murugavel Janakiraman, founder and CEO of Matrimony.com, said, “The matter is not as much about the percentage of commission charged as it is about the anti-competitive practice of forcing a payment option as well as of forcing out other payment providers. If not kept in check, such anti-competitive policies and gatekeeper commissions will be imposed on more and more categories, causing a disastrous effect on competition and prices in India.”

ADIF believes that if the status quo is not maintained pending the completion of the inquiry, Google will enforce its terms on the Play Store in March 2022, leading to irreversible consequences for India’s startup ecosystem.

Facebook introduces new Page experience for users in India

0

Facebook today announced the rollout of a new Page design in India that will make it simpler for public figures and creators to build community and achieve their business objectives.

Some of the new features include:

  • Intuitive layout with a crisper look and feel, making it easy to navigate between a personal profile and a public page. Viewing bios, posts and other important information will be simpler.
  • A dedicated news feed to pages for the first time will bring about new ways to engage by helping discovery and joining conversations. This will make it easy to follow trends, interact with peers and engage with fans. The dedicated News Feed will also suggest new connections such as other public figures, Pages, Groups and trending content that a Page or public figure cares about.
  • That apart, Page conversations will now be more visible to wider audiences and surface more frequently in the followers’ News Feed. Also, comments from public figures will be bumped to the top of the comments section. People will also be able to follow Pages directly from comments and recommendations posts.
  • Easier navigation between personal profile and Pages will be key to the new user experience
  • A new text-based Q&A format is being introduced to support richer, interactive conversations
  • Actionable insights and more relevant notifications: The new design will remove Likes and focus on Followers, thereby simplifying the way people connect with their favorite Pages. Followers of a Page can now receive updates from their favorite Pages. This will also enable public figures to get a better estimation of their fan base and build a stronger connect with them.
  • Updated task-based admin controls will now make Page management more convenient, like the ability to clearly assign and manage admin access and allocate permissions based on specific tasks. Page admins can now be given full or varying levels of access to manage specific tasks including Insights, Ads, Content, and Community Activity & Messages. This will also ensure account safety and integrity.
  • Improved safety and integrity features will now enhance the ability to detect activities like hate speech, violent, sexual or spammy content and impersonation that are not allowed on the platform. Increased visibility of Verified Badges will make it easier to identify posts and comments from authentic Pages and profiles. A verified Page’s comment on another Page’s public post, may appear higher in the comments section and be visible in News Feed.

As the new changes are introduced, some of the key things that will not change include

  • Existing content, posts and Page information
  • Existing ads and campaigns
  • Existing admin rights. Admins will get a notification as one switches to the new experience
